Output 0605ae4ad12099156acb9779f6253dd02fdeb33c16e43a8b22a9512352e1794d:0

value
14552650
script pubkey
OP_0 OP_PUSHBYTES_20 56b5513f4c6f0435979fb508eb36d1a2aef717a6
address
bc1q2664z06vduzrt9ulk5ywkdk352h0w9axwnvjks
transaction
0605ae4ad12099156acb9779f6253dd02fdeb33c16e43a8b22a9512352e1794d
confirmations
293259
spent
true